María Elena Holly → Maria Elena Holly – The acute accent is not used in the article's sources (save one) and doesn't show up in outside resources from the pre-Wikipedia era. The subject is notable for activities in the US where such accents are not typically used. — AjaxSmack 16:58, 8 May 2024 (UTC)
- Oppose The accent on her name is registered in her birth certificate since she is Puerto Rican where the Spanish accent custom is still used. Tony the Marine (talk) 23:34, 8 May 2024 (UTC)
- Oppose Not convinced by the rationale that accents are "not typically used" in the US. Here are some current members of congress with articles using accents:Raúl Grijalva, Tony Cárdenas, Linda Sánchez, Nanette Barragán, Carlos A. Giménez, María Elvira Salazar, Mario Díaz-Balart and Chuy García. That's from looking at about four states. AusLondonder (talk) 21:22, 12 May 2024 (UTC)
